Skip to content

Commit 52eb86e

Browse files
committed
refine im2col benchmark
1 parent 3017f46 commit 52eb86e

File tree

1 file changed

+7
-10
lines changed

1 file changed

+7
-10
lines changed

paddle/fluid/operators/math/im2col_test.cc

Lines changed: 7 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-256,14 +256,11 @@ TEST(math, im2col_cputest) {
256256
/*pw*/ 2);
257257

258258
// benchmark
259-
LOG(INFO) << "padding == 0";
260-
benchIm2col(/*ic*/ 3, /*ih*/ 224, /*iw*/ 224, /*fh*/ 3, /*fw*/ 3, /*ph*/ 0,
261-
/*pw*/ 0);
262-
benchIm2col(/*ic*/ 3, /*ih*/ 224, /*iw*/ 224, /*fh*/ 5, /*fw*/ 5, /*ph*/ 0,
263-
/*pw*/ 0);
264-
LOG(INFO) << "padding == 1";
265-
benchIm2col(/*ic*/ 3, /*ih*/ 224, /*iw*/ 224, /*fh*/ 3, /*fw*/ 3, /*ph*/ 1,
266-
/*pw*/ 1);
267-
benchIm2col(/*ic*/ 3, /*ih*/ 224, /*iw*/ 224, /*fh*/ 5, /*fw*/ 5, /*ph*/ 1,
268-
/*pw*/ 1);
259+
for (int p : {0, 1, 2}) {
260+
for (int k : {3, 5}) {
261+
LOG(INFO) << "padding == " << p << ", filter == " << k;
262+
benchIm2col(/*ic*/ 3, /*ih*/ 224, /*iw*/ 224, /*fh*/ k, /*fw*/ k,
263+
/*ph*/ p, /*pw*/ p);
264+
}
265+
}
269266
}

0 commit comments

Comments
 (0)